Unlike tumbling mills, where comminution occurs from both impact and attrition grinding, in stirred media mills the particles suffer almost entirely attrition breakage between the beads. (Napier-Munn et al., 2005). In stirred mills there are no free-falling possibilities for grinding media, meaning that

01-04-2013· In addition to energy saving operations, some other properties of stirred mills make it more advantageous than ball mills. These are; lower capital cost, lower installation cost, less floor space, fewer moving parts, less noise, higher level of controllability, lower maintenance cost and greater operational safety ( Lofthouse and John, 1999 ).

Stirred milling technologies have firmly established themselves in concentrator circuits as energy-efficient alternatives to tumbling ball mills. High and continued increases in electricity costs, coupled with the ever-increasing power consumption by primary grinding circuits due to declining head grades of ore-bodies, provides a compelling case for these technologies.

Figure 101 shows the difference in energy efficiency between a laboratory ball mill and a stirred mill grinding a gold ore using 6 mm diameter alumina balls as media at a fine grind size there is a clear advantage in energy consumption for a stirred mill over the tumbling.
